The Decline of the Apple Watch’s Market Share
However, since its peak in 2021, the Apple Watch’s market share has declined significantly. According to Counterpoint Research, the Apple Watch’s market share in the first quarter of 2026 was 23%, down from 35.9% in the same period in 2021. This decline can be attributed to several factors, including:
- Increased competition from other smartwatch manufacturers, such as Samsung, Google, and Huawei
- The rise of budget-friendly smartwatches from brands such as Xiaomi and Fitbit
- The growing popularity of fitness trackers and other wearables that offer similar health and fitness features at a lower price point
Competitors in the Smartwatch Market
The smartwatch market has become increasingly crowded in recent years, with a wide range of devices available from various manufacturers. Some of the key competitors to the Apple Watch include:
- Samsung Galaxy Watch: A high-end smartwatch that offers similar features to the Apple Watch, including a large display and advanced fitness tracking capabilities
- Google Wear OS: A platform that powers a range of smartwatches from different manufacturers, offering integration with Google services and a wide range of apps
- Huawei Watch: A high-end smartwatch that offers advanced fitness tracking capabilities and integration with Huawei’s ecosystem of devices
- Xiaomi Mi Watch: A budget-friendly smartwatch that offers similar features to the Apple Watch at a significantly lower price point
- Fitbit Versa: A fitness-focused smartwatch that offers advanced health and fitness tracking capabilities at a lower price point than the Apple Watch
Features and Capabilities of the Apple Watch
The Apple Watch is a highly advanced device that offers a wide range of features and capabilities. Some of the key features include:
- Advanced fitness tracking capabilities, including GPS, heart rate monitoring, and workout tracking
- Integration with Apple’s ecosystem of devices, including the iPhone and Mac
- A wide range of apps available, including music streaming, social media, and productivity tools
- A built-in GPS and accelerometer, allowing for accurate tracking of distance, pace, and calories burned
- Water resistance up to 50 meters, making it suitable for swimming and other water-based activities
- A built-in electrocardiogram (ECG) sensor, allowing for monitoring of heart rhythm and detection of irregular heartbeats
